Physical properties

Mohs hardness 2, colorless to white with pearly or glassy luster, excellent one-directional cleavage, commonly tabular or fibrous crystals, and specific gravity about 2.3. The specimen appears translucent, cleavable, and probably natural or lightly shaped.

Formation & geological history

Forms when evaporating saline water precipitates calcium sulfate, and also occurs in sedimentary evaporite beds, caves, and hydrothermal settings. Deposits range from ancient to modern geological ages.

Uses & applications

Used to manufacture plaster, drywall, cement additives, and soil conditioners; clear attractive pieces are sold as decorative or metaphysical specimens. It is generally too soft for durable jewelry.

Geological facts

Selenite is easily scratched by a fingernail and can be damaged or dissolved by prolonged water exposure. The name derives from Selene, the Greek Moon goddess, because of its moonlike sheen.

Field identification & locations

Common localities include Mexico, Morocco, the United States, Spain, and Brazil; the large desert crystals of Naica, Mexico, are famous. Confirm with fingernail softness, perfect cleavage, and lack of fizz in dilute acid; do not use a destructive test on display pieces.
